John Chan’s wife Stella suffered a brain aneurysm, leaving him to run their local California donut shop all alone. He desperately wanted to be by her side at the hospital but couldn't afford to close his doors early. When his loyal customers offered him money, he completely refused to accept a handout or charity. So, the local community came up with a brilliant loophole: they rallied together to buy out his entire inventory—hundreds of donuts—by 7:00 AM every single morning. Because every single donut was sold, John could finally close up shop early and go take care of his ailing wife. A beautiful, true story of community, kindness, and giving back to local business owners.
